Nature des échantillons pour essais
PARTAGER SUR :
La nature du prélèvement à transmettre au laboratoire est un critère essentiel pour la réalisation des essais. Les techniques analytiques ne permettent que, dans très peu de cas, d’employer des matrices différentes de celles précisées.
